As visitors approach the La Fortuna Waterfall, they’re immediately captivated by its breathtaking 200-foot cascade plunging into a serene natural pool below. The trail leading to the waterfall is well-maintained, winding through lush rainforest. Along the way, guests may spot colorful birds and butterflies flitting through the foliage.
| Activity | Duration | Difficulty |
| — | — | — |
| Descending to the waterfall | 30 minutes | Moderate |
| Enjoying the waterfall and swimming | 1-2 hours | Easy |
| Ascending back to the trailhead | 45 minutes | Moderate |
The reward at the end is a chance to swim in the cool, crystal-clear waters of the pool and snap unforgettable photos of the majestic La Fortuna Waterfall.

The tour includes pickup and drop-off from hotels within 6 km of La Fortuna Central Park.
Those staying further away may be subject to an additional charge. The notable pickup point is Restaurante El Perezoso in La Fortuna, where the tour departs.

Yes, the tour accommodates groups of up to 50 travelers. However, larger groups may require additional charges for pickup locations outside the central La Fortuna area. It’s best to check with the tour provider for specific group pricing and logistics.
The tour includes a provided lunch, but the specific dietary options are not specified. Travelers with dietary restrictions should contact the tour operator in advance to inquire about accommodating their needs.
The tour has no explicit age restrictions, but children must be accompanied by an adult. It’s not recommended for those with heart or serious back issues due to the moderate physical fitness level required.
You can bring your own food and drinks on the tour, but lunch is provided as part of the tour package. Bringing extra snacks and water is recommended, especially for the hike portions.
The typical tip for a tour guide in Costa Rica is between 10-15% of the total tour cost. Many travelers find a 15% tip appropriate to recognize a knowledgeable and engaging guide who provided an excellent experience.
